What companies run services between London, England and Heather, England?

There is no direct connection from London to Heather. However, you can take the train to Nuneaton then take the taxi to Heather. Alternatively, you can take a train from London Euston to School via Nuneaton, Bus Station, and The Crescent Bus Station in around 3h 40m.
